Hypermobility
Hypermobility syndrome (HMS)
Hypermobility means that joints have too much freedom of movement. Due to excessive, unrestrained movements, joints are more heavily loaded and the chances of injuries increase.
Hypermobility does not always lead to complaints. If hypermobility causes complaints, then it is called hypermobility syndrome (HMS). This hypermobility syndrome occurs in an average of four to seven percent of the population and is generally more common in women than in men.
What causes hypermobility?
Hypermobility has a hereditary cause. It is genetically determined how elastic the ligaments and joint capsules of the joints are. With too much ligament elasticity, the joint is insufficiently stabilized (supported). This must be compensated for by the muscles and tendons around the joint, but that is not always possible.
What are the characteristics (symptoms) of hypermobility?
Because muscles and tendons have to work harder to stabilize joints in hypermobility, they become overloaded more quickly. Complaints such as fatigue and muscle pain are therefore the most common in hypermobility syndrome.
Due to overuse, the joints can swell. At the same time, there is a greater chance of sprains of the shoulders, elbows, and ankles due to very supple ligaments. Especially at a young age, children with hypermobility have an increased risk of the hip or kneecap dislocating.
How is the diagnosis of hypermobility made?
The diagnosis of hypermobility can be derived fairly easily from a physical examination by a doctor or physical therapist. There are special tests and criteria for this. If necessary, a referral is made to a rheumatologist, who can also investigate heredity.
How is hypermobility treated?
There are no medications for hypermobility. But, as part of the aging process, ligaments will become stiffer and the complaints will partly disappear.
An important part of the treatment is exercise therapy. It is wise to train the strength and stability of muscles and joints. It is advisable to do this under the guidance of a physical therapist.
